WESTWORTH VILLAGE, TX - McMurry's women's golf team placed fourth after the first round of the SCAC Championships on Sunday afternoon at the par-72, Hawks Creek Golf Club.
The War Hawks finished the first round with a 335 total (+47).
LeTourneau leads the tournament with a 311 total (+23), sitting 14 shots ahead of second-place St. Thomas (TX).
Schreiner is in third at 330. McMurry trails Schreiner by five shots and is six shots better than fifth-place Centenary (341). Concordia (TX) (346), Hendrix (358), Dallas (360), and Texas Lutheran rounded out the field.
Katelyn Henslee led the War Hawks with an opening-round 77 (+5). She finished the day tied for second place in the tournament, trailing individual leader Leah Torres of St. Thomas (TX) (75) by two shots.
Karen Santos shot an 83 to place tied for 14th and round out the top two for the War Hawks.
Addisyn Kinnan shot an 87 to sit tied for 22nd.
Raelynn Leifeste carded an 88, and
Kenlee Turner rounded out the McMurry lineup with a 91.
